Fastening treatment device for hydropower pipeline construction
By using components such as mounting rings, limit rods, and adjusting seats, the problem of rapid fastening of pipes of different diameters in existing water and electricity pipeline construction is solved, achieving a sealing effect and improving the adaptability and functionality of the device.

TECHNICAL FIELD
[0001] The utility model relates to water and electricity pipeline construction technical field, concretely relates to a kind of fastening treatment device for water and electricity pipeline construction. BACKGROUND
[0002] In the process of water and electricity pipeline construction, there are many pipelines that need to be connected together, and the connection between the pipelines is generally achieved by using fasteners to connect the pipelines into a whole.
[0003] In the prior art, the patent document with publication number CN221145652U proposes a water conservancy and hydropower construction pipeline fastening treatment device, which comprises two first fastening arc-shaped blocks arranged on both sides of a first pipeline, two first support shafts symmetrically fixedly connected to the first fastening arc-shaped blocks, and an installation block fixedly connected to the surfaces of the two first support shafts; two second fastening arc-shaped blocks arranged on both sides of a second pipeline, two second support shafts symmetrically fixedly connected to the two second fastening arc-shaped blocks, and a connecting shaft fixedly connected to the ends of the two second support shafts. The utility model realizes the clamping action of the convex block by rotating the tensioning member, thereby quickly achieving the sealing and fastening effect of the connection between the first pipeline and the second pipeline, effectively preventing the problem of continuous leakage of liquid, and achieving temporary sealing effect.
[0004] To solve the problem of inconvenient quick docking of the existing pipeline connection device during use, the prior art uses the method of rotating the tensioning member to realize the clamping action with the convex block, thereby quickly achieving the sealing and fastening effect of the connection between the first pipeline and the second pipeline. However, the fastening treatment device is inconvenient for docking and fastening of pipelines with different diameters during use, thereby reducing the practicability of the pipeline fastening treatment device. [0033] The working principle of the fastening treatment device for water and electricity pipeline construction will be described in detail below.
[0034] As shown in Figures 1-5 When using the fastening treatment device for water and electricity pipeline construction, first, the treatment device is installed on the outer surface of the pipeline. During installation, the mounting ring two 12 and the mounting ring one 11 are fixed by the fixing bolt one 18. Then, according to the size of the pipeline, the spacing between the arc-shaped limiting plates 17 is adjusted. During adjustment, the spacing between the arc-shaped limiting plates 17 can be adjusted by rotating the screw rod 16 and cooperating with the adjusting seat 15 to adjust the position of the arc-shaped limiting plates 17, so as to fix the device on the outer surface of the pipeline. When the device is fixed, the limiting ring one 23 and the limiting ring two 26 need to be selected according to the size of the pipeline and fixed on the outer surface of the moving block 21. Then, when the fixing unit 1 fixes the fastening device on the outer surface of the pipeline, the limiting ring one 23 and the limiting ring two 26 will be attached to the outer surface of the pipeline. Then, the position of the limiting ring one 23 and the limiting ring two 26 is changed, so that the connecting ring one 231 and the connecting ring two 25 are attached to the butt joint of the pipeline. Then, the butt joint of the pipeline is fastened by the fixing bolt two 24, so as to realize the sealing of the butt joint of the pipeline.
